- The LED flashes red when 12 months or 2,000 minutes have passed since the tap has been opened (the device accumulates the times for each tap opening).
- 2,000 minutes of use (open tap) are equivalent to approximately 2,000 liters of consumption.
- The red LED indicates that the equipment filters must be changed and the corresponding maintenance must be carried out.
- It is recommended to change the device's battery every time you change the filter.
